Polladaday: Most Questionable Free Agent Signing So far?

by July 02, 2010

A bunch of free agents have been snagged off the market in the first two days of activity. Many head scratchers that make me truly wonder 1. Who hired these GMs? and 2. These agents are machines! What does SLAM Nation think? Leave us some comments with your thoughts.

[poll id=”42″]